LRU Cache +Difficulty: Medium +https://leetcode.com/problems/lru-cache/ + +────────────────────────────────────────────────── + +Design a data structure that follows the constraints of a Least +Recently Used (LRU) cache. + +Implement the LRUCache class: + +• LRUCache(int capacity) Initialize the LRU cache with positive size +capacity. + +• int get(int key) Return the value of the key if the key exists, +otherwise return -1. + +• void put(int key, int value) Update the value of the key if the +key exists. Otherwise, add the key-value pair to the cache. If the +number of keys exceeds the capacity from this operation, evict the +least recently used key. + +The functions get and put must each run in O(1) average time +complexity. + + + +Example 1: + +Input +["LRUCache", "put", "put", "get", "put", "get", "put", "get", "get", +"get"] +[[2], [1, 1], [2, 2], [1], [3, 3], [2], [4, 4], [1], [3], [4]] +Output +[null, null, null, 1, null, -1, null, -1, 3, 4] + +Explanation +LRUCache lRUCache = new LRUCache(2); +lRUCache.put(1, 1); // cache is {1=1} +lRUCache.put(2, 2); // cache is {1=1, 2=2} +lRUCache.get(1); // return 1 +lRUCache.put(3, 3); // LRU key was 2, evicts key 2, cache is {1=1, +3=3} +lRUCache.get(2); // returns -1 (not found) +lRUCache.put(4, 4); // LRU key was 1, evicts key 1, cache is {4=4, +3=3} +lRUCache.get(1); // return -1 (not found) +lRUCache.get(3); // return 3 +lRUCache.get(4); // return 4 + + + +Constraints: + + • 1 <= capacity <= 3000 + + • 0 <= key <= 10^4 + + • 0 <= value <= 10^5 + + • At most 2 * 10^5 calls will be made to get and put. +""" + + +class Node: + def __init__(self, key=0, value=0): + self.key = key + self.value = value + self.prev = None + self.next = None + + +class LRUCache: + def __init__(self, capacity: int): + self.capacity = capacity + self.cache = {} + self.head = Node() + self.tail = Node() + self.head.next = self.tail # pyright: ignore[reportAttributeAccessIssue] + self.tail.prev = self.head # pyright: ignore[reportAttributeAccessIssue] + + def _remove_node(self, node): + prev_node = node.prev + next_node = node.next + prev_node.next = next_node + next_node.prev = prev_node + + def _add_node(self, node): + node.prev = self.head + node.next = self.head.next + self.head.next.prev = node # pyright: ignore[reportAttributeAccessIssue] + self.head.next = node + + def get(self, key: int) -> int: + if key not in self.cache: + return -1 + + node = self.cache[key] + self._remove_node(node) + self._add_node(node) + return node.value + + def put(self, key: int, value: int) -> None: + if key in self.cache: + node = self.cache[key] + node.value = value + self._remove_node(node) + self._add_node(node) + else: + new_node = Node(key, value) + self.cache[key] = new_node + self._add_node(new_node) + + if len(self.cache) > self.capacity: + lru = self.tail.prev + self._remove_node(lru) + del self.cache[lru.key] # pyright: ignore[reportAttributeAccessIssue] + + +# Your LRUCache object will be instantiated and called as such: +# obj = LRUCache(capacity) +# param_1 = obj.get(key) +# obj.put(key,value)
